For those of you living in the UK, there are several charitable organisations which help people with "disabilities" (including Asperger's Syndrome) find employment. There is also the employment services agency "Remploy" < http://www.remploy.co.uk/ >, which has branches in many of the major cities. I have never dealt with them, but I know that several of my co-workers originally obtained their jobs via Remploy.
